The study was aimed to characterize the mitochondrial D-loop region of the Rajasri, Vanaraja and Aseel from Andhra Pradesh and understand their genetic relationship and phylogenetic status. Unrelated 18 blood samples were collected from three different chicken genetic groups (Rajasri, Vanaraja and Aseel) in various parts of Andhra Pradesh. From the blood samples, DNA was extracted and amplification of D-loop mitochondrial region was done. The sequences representing other Indian Red Jungle fowl, White Leg Horn and Rhode Island Red sequences were also used for the analysis. Among that 67 haplotypes (h) with Haplotype diversity (Hd) of 0.984 from all the sequences and the 18 sequences belonging to the three genetic groups revealed 9 haplotypes with Haplotype diversity of 0.817 were noticed. The DNA polymorphism is relatively low and populations are highly differentiated in the three genetic groups. Phylogenetic analysis revealed the monophyletic origin of the three genetic groups and different sub-clustering of the individuals from different populations. Further studies including other backyard poultry breeds and their progenitors would provide insights into their phylogenetic status.
